Wide Pipe Diameter CompatibilityThe Sono Meter SM-10 can be installed on pipes ranging from 12 mm to 3000 mm in diameter. Its versatile clamp-on transducer design makes it suitable for a broad array of applications, from small laboratory pipelines to large industrial conduits. This adaptability greatly enhances its utility in diverse operational settings.
Robust Protection and PortabilityWith an IP67 protection rating, the Sono Meter is resistant to dust and water ingress, ensuring long-term reliability even in challenging environmental conditions. Weighing just 4.5 kg and equipped with an 8-hour battery backup, it is highly portable, making it a practical solution for field measurements and maintenance-free operation.
User-Friendly Data HandlingEquipped with RS232 and USB data output, the meter allows seamless data transfer and integration with Windows-based software. The digital display offers clear, real-time readings, while the integrated alarm system provides immediate warnings, supporting robust monitoring and easy decision-making processes.
FAQs of Sono Meter:
Q: How is the Sono Meter SM-10 installed on pipes of various diameters?
A: The Sono Meter SM-10 uses a clamp-on mounting system, allowing it to be attached externally to pipes with diameters between 12 mm and 3000 mm. This non-invasive installation avoids direct contact with the liquid, making it quick, clean, and adaptable for different settings.
Q: What types of liquids and industries is this ultrasonic flow meter suitable for?
A: This flow meter is engineered for water, chemicals, oil, and pharmaceutical industries. Its stainless steel and ABS plastic construction ensure compatibility with a wide range of non-corrosive and mildly corrosive fluids, making it ideal for diverse liquid flow measurement tasks.
Q: Where can the Sono Meter SM-10 be used safely regarding environment and humidity?
A: With an IP67 protection rating and operational capacity at humidity levels up to 85% RH, the SM-10 is suitable for both indoor and outdoor use, even in industrial environments where exposure to moisture or dust is common.
Q: What is the process for obtaining measurement data from the flow meter?
A: Measurements are displayed live on a digital screen and can be exported to external systems via RS232 or USB connections. The supplied Windows-based software enables further analysis and record-keeping for process optimization and regulatory compliance.
Q: How does the built-in alarm benefit flow monitoring operations?
A: The integrated alarm system provides instant alerts to abnormal flow conditions, helping users respond quickly to process anomalies. This feature enhances operational safety and minimizes the risk of costly downtime or product loss.
Q: When should re-calibration of the device be considered?
A: The Sono Meter SM-10 comes factory calibrated, ensuring 1% accuracy from the outset. While routine calibration is not frequently necessary, recalibration may be required if the device is used in highly critical measurement environments or after extended periods of intensive use.
